好文档就是一把金锄头!
欢迎来到金锄头文库![会员中心]
电子文档交易市场
安卓APP | ios版本
电子文档交易市场
安卓APP | ios版本

区块链共识机制研究-剖析洞察.pptx

37页
  • 卖家[上传人]:杨***
  • 文档编号:596405945
  • 上传时间:2025-01-06
  • 文档格式:PPTX
  • 文档大小:166.67KB
  • / 37 举报 版权申诉 马上下载
  • 文本预览
  • 下载提示
  • 常见问题
    • 区块链共识机制研究,区块链共识机制概述 共识算法类型及特点 PoW机制原理与挑战 PoS机制优势与局限 共识机制安全性分析 共识机制能效比较 共识机制应用领域拓展 未来共识机制发展趋势,Contents Page,目录页,区块链共识机制概述,区块链共识机制研究,区块链共识机制概述,区块链共识机制概述,1.区块链共识机制是确保区块链网络中所有节点就数据达成一致的关键技术它通过特定的算法确保了去中心化网络的可靠性和安全性2.传统的共识机制如工作量证明(Proof of Work,PoW)和权益证明(Proof of Stake,PoS)等,随着区块链技术的发展,已经暴露出能耗高、效率低、中心化风险等问题3.近年来,研究者们不断探索新的共识机制,如拜占庭容错算法(BFT)、实用拜占庭容错(PBFT)等,旨在提高区块链网络的性能和安全性区块链共识机制的分类,1.根据共识机制的性质,可以分为基于工作量证明、权益证明、委托权益证明、拜占庭容错等不同类型2.工作量证明机制以比特币为代表,通过计算复杂度保证安全性,但能耗巨大,不适合大规模应用3.权益证明机制则通过持有代币的数量来影响验证权益,降低了能源消耗,但存在中心化风险。

      区块链共识机制概述,区块链共识机制的安全性,1.安全性是共识机制的核心要求,它确保了区块链数据的不可篡改性和网络的整体安全2.工作量证明机制通过计算难题来防止恶意攻击,但过度依赖计算资源,可能引发51%攻击3.拜占庭容错算法则通过分布式网络中多数节点的一致性来抵抗恶意节点,提高了系统的鲁棒性区块链共识机制的效率,1.效率是共识机制的重要考量因素,它直接影响着区块链网络的吞吐量和交易确认速度2.PoW机制由于计算复杂度高,导致交易确认时间长,不适合实时交易场景3.PoS和PBFT等机制通过减少计算复杂度,提高了交易处理速度,更适合大规模应用区块链共识机制概述,区块链共识机制的能耗问题,1.能耗问题是区块链共识机制面临的重大挑战,尤其是PoW机制,其高能耗特性限制了其在全球范围内的应用2.随着环保意识的增强,降低区块链网络的能耗成为研发新共识机制的重要目标3.PoS等机制通过减少计算任务,显著降低了能耗,但需关注其安全性和公平性问题区块链共识机制的未来发展趋势,1.未来区块链共识机制将更加注重安全、效率和环保,以满足不同应用场景的需求2.研究者将探索更加高效、低能耗的共识算法,如基于量子计算、人工智能的共识机制。

      3.区块链网络将趋向于更加去中心化和分布式,以增强系统的抗攻击能力和可靠性共识算法类型及特点,区块链共识机制研究,共识算法类型及特点,工作量证明(ProofofWork,PoW),1.PoW通过计算难题确保网络安全性,参与节点需解决复杂的数学问题2.算力集中可能导致能源消耗和中心化风险,但随着算力提升,安全性增强3.PoW算法如比特币的SHA-256算法,其复杂性和能耗要求不断演变权益证明(ProofofStake,PoS),1.PoS通过持有代币作为抵押来参与共识过程,降低了能源消耗2.节点根据持有代币数量和时长获得记账权,降低了中心化风险3.PoS算法如Cardano的Ouroboros和Polkadot的Babe算法,正逐渐成为主流共识算法类型及特点,委托权益证明(DelegatedProofofStake,DPoS),1.DPoS通过选举产生代理节点,代为执行共识算法,提高效率2.代理节点由代币持有者投票产生,确保了网络的民主性3.DPoS算法如EOS和Tezos,实现了快速交易确认,但其去中心化程度受到质疑实用拜占庭容错(PracticalByzantineFaultTolerance,PBFT),1.PBFT通过拜占庭容错算法实现共识,即使在部分节点不诚实的情况下也能达成共识。

      2.PBFT适用于低延迟和高吞吐量的场景,如超级账本项目Hyperledger3.PBFT算法的复杂性和通信开销较高,但安全性得到保障共识算法类型及特点,权益证明权益稀释(ProofofStakewithDilution,PoSD),1.PoSD结合了PoS和PoW的特点,通过权益稀释机制减少代币通胀2.PoSD算法如Polkadot的Nominated Proof of Stake,提高了网络的公平性3.PoSD算法在维护网络稳定性和防止恶意行为方面具有优势混合共识机制(HybridConsensusMechanism),1.混合共识机制结合了多种共识算法的优点,以适应不同应用场景2.如结合PoW和PoS的机制,可以在保证安全性的同时提高效率3.混合共识机制在大型区块链项目中逐渐受到关注,如Ethereum 2.0的Sharding共识算法类型及特点,证明退回(ProofofRetraction,PoR),1.PoR通过撤销错误交易和更新账本,提高区块链的可靠性2.PoR算法在处理错误交易时,可以避免重新计算,降低资源消耗3.PoR算法在处理复杂交易和优化账本结构方面具有潜力,是未来区块链技术的研究方向之一。

      PoW机制原理与挑战,区块链共识机制研究,PoW机制原理与挑战,1.PoW(Proof of Work)机制是区块链网络中验证交易和创建新区块的核心机制,通过计算难度要求节点进行复杂的数学计算,以防止恶意攻击和保证网络的安全2.原理上,节点通过解决一个随机数学问题来证明其工作量,计算结果需在允许的时间范围内得到验证一旦问题解决,节点将获得新区块创建权,并有权添加交易到区块中3.PoW机制要求节点之间相互竞争,计算效率高的节点更容易获得区块创建权,从而形成一种激励机制PoW机制的优势,1.PoW机制保证了区块链网络的去中心化和不可篡改性,因为新区块一旦被创建,就必须得到网络中大多数节点的认可2.通过计算难度调整,PoW机制可以控制区块链网络的扩展速度,防止网络拥堵3.PoW机制具有自我修复能力,当恶意攻击发生时,网络可以通过增加计算难度来抵御攻击PoW机制原理,PoW机制原理与挑战,PoW机制面临的挑战,1.能耗问题:PoW机制需要大量的计算资源,导致巨大的能源消耗,这对环境造成严重影响2.算力集中:随着计算能力的提升,PoW机制容易导致算力集中,造成网络中心化趋势,降低网络的去中心化程度。

      3.安全性问题:PoW机制存在51%攻击的风险,即恶意节点控制超过一半的算力时,可以篡改区块链数据PoW机制的发展趋势,1.研究者正在探索新的PoW算法,以降低能源消耗和提高安全性2.PoW机制将与其他共识机制相结合,如PoS(Proof of Stake)机制,以提高网络效率3.随着区块链技术的不断发展,PoW机制将逐渐向更环保、更安全的方向演进PoW机制原理与挑战,PoW机制在区块链应用中的重要性,1.PoW机制是保证区块链网络安全、去中心化和不可篡改性的关键2.在区块链应用中,PoW机制确保了交易和新区块的公正性,提高了信任度3.PoW机制在区块链金融、供应链管理、身份验证等领域具有广泛的应用前景PoW机制的未来发展前景,1.随着区块链技术的不断成熟,PoW机制有望在更多领域得到应用2.随着新型PoW算法的出现,PoW机制将更加环保、高效和安全3.PoW机制与其他共识机制的融合将推动区块链技术的进一步发展PoS机制优势与局限,区块链共识机制研究,PoS机制优势与局限,PoS机制的安全性优势,1.通过权益证明机制,节点参与验证交易时需要持有一定数量的代币,这降低了恶意节点攻击的可能性,因为攻击者需要投入大量资金。

      2.PoS机制可以有效地防止51%攻击,因为攻击者需要控制网络中超过50%的代币,这在大多数情况下是不切实际的3.PoS网络中,代币持有者直接参与网络治理,这有助于提高网络的安全性和透明度PoS机制的效率优势,1.相较于工作量证明(PoW)机制,PoS的能源消耗更低,因为验证节点不需要通过持续的计算来竞争区块奖励2.PoS的共识速度更快,因为不需要解决复杂的数学难题,从而减少了区块生成的时间3.PoS机制可以支持更高的交易吞吐量,这对于处理大量交易的区块链项目来说是一个重要优势PoS机制优势与局限,1.PoS机制通过区块奖励激励验证节点,使得持有代币的投资者有机会获得额外的经济回报2.PoS的区块奖励分配通常更加公平,因为奖励与代币持有量成正比,这鼓励了更多的投资者参与网络3.PoS机制有助于降低代币的流通成本,因为不需要支付高昂的挖矿费用PoS机制的去中心化程度,1.PoS机制允许任何持有代币的个体参与验证过程,这有助于提高网络的去中心化程度2.PoS网络的去中心化程度可以通过代币持有量的分布来衡量,持有量越分散,去中心化程度越高3.PoS机制有助于减少对中心化交易所和钱包的依赖,从而增强用户的隐私和安全性。

      PoS机制的经济激励,PoS机制优势与局限,PoS机制的适用性,1.PoS机制适用于资源有限的环境,因为它不需要大量的计算资源2.PoS机制对于新成立的区块链项目尤其适用,因为它可以快速启动网络并吸引投资者3.PoS机制有助于解决某些PoW机制可能遇到的问题,如比特币的挖矿难度不断增加和能源消耗问题PoS机制的法律和监管挑战,1.PoS机制的代币持有和交易可能受到不同国家和地区的法律法规限制2.PoS网络中的代币持有者可能面临洗钱和非法融资的法律风险3.PoS机制需要与现有的金融监管体系进行整合,以确保合规性共识机制安全性分析,区块链共识机制研究,共识机制安全性分析,共识机制的安全性理论基础,1.基于密码学原理,共识机制的安全性分析需考虑密码学算法的强度和抗攻击能力2.数学模型在共识机制安全性分析中的应用,如概率论、图论等,用于评估网络攻击的风险和概率3.安全性理论框架的构建,如拜占庭容错理论、安全协议理论等,为共识机制的安全性提供理论支撑共识机制的安全威胁分析,1.网络攻击类型对共识机制的影响,包括拒绝服务攻击(DoS)、中间人攻击(MITM)等2.节点恶意行为分析,如双花攻击、自私挖矿等对共识机制安全性的挑战。

      3.区块链生态系统中的潜在安全风险,如智能合约漏洞、共识协议漏洞等共识机制安全性分析,共识机制的安全评估方法,1.实验方法:通过模拟网络攻击和环境,测试共识机制在现实场景中的表现2.数学方法:利用数学模型和工具,对共识机制进行定量分析,评估其安全性3.案例分析:通过对历史安全事件的回顾,总结共识机制的安全隐患和应对策略共识机制的安全增强措施,1.加密技术:采用强加密算法保护数据传输和存储,防止数据泄露和篡改2.身份认证和访问控制:实施严格的身份验证和权限管理,防止未授权访问3.安全审计和监控:建立安全审计机制,实时监控网络行为,及时发现和响应安全事件共识机制安全性分析,共识机制的安全性能优化,1.算法优化:针对共识算法进行优化,提高计算效率,降低资源消耗2.网络优化:改进网络拓扑结构,提高网络传输效率和容错能力3.智能合约优化:针对智能合约进行安全性和性能优化,减少安全风险共识机制的安全性发展趋势,1.跨链共识机制的安全性研究,探讨不同区块链系统间共识机制的兼容性和安全性2.零知识证明等新型密码学技术的应用,为共识机制提供更高级别的安全性保障3.混合共识机制的探索,结合不同共识算法的优势,实现更高性能和安全性。

      共识机制能效比较,区块链共识机制研究,共识机制能效比较,工作量证明(ProofofWork,PoW)能效比较,1.PoW机制通过计算复杂度保证网络安全性,但高能耗是其显著特点2.PoW机制在比特币等区块链应用中广泛采用,但计算资源消耗巨大3.随着区块链技术的不断发展,PoW的能效问题逐渐受到关注,研究新型PoW算法和替代机制成为趋。

      点击阅读更多内容
      关于金锄头网 - 版权申诉 - 免责声明 - 诚邀英才 - 联系我们
      手机版 | 川公网安备 51140202000112号 | 经营许可证(蜀ICP备13022795号)
      ©2008-2016 by Sichuan Goldhoe Inc. All Rights Reserved.